摘要

Survival rates of early life stages (eggs/hatchlings) in marine turtle populations critically influence adult recruitment rate and thus population persistence (Mazaris et al. 2005, 2006). Therefore, for conservation and management purposes, it is particularly important to understand how marine turtle hatching success (percentage of eggs that produce hatchlings) may be affected by human disturbance. Coastal development at nesting habitats is a key issue. Recently, in Biology Letters, Pike (2008) has drawn attention to a critical issue; he investigated whether coastal development (permanent development, e.g. houses) negatively influences hatchling production, and concluded that hatching success is significantly lower at developed beaches. In this article, we discuss some of the concerns we have with Pike's study, focusing on misconceptions about factors that underlie hatching success and the dataset used. We also explore whether Pike's conclusions have the conservation merits claimed.
